I just got this cat delivered this weekend to a customer of mine. This is only the second lifesize cougar I have ever mounted with more to come . Customer wanted the cat exactly as it was when he shot it so I had to turn the head to the right from a straight form, pretty easy alteration. I also made the habitat to match where he had killed it. ANyway, customer was elated to get his prize back and in his kill room . Enjoy the pics.
